Transaction 077f16ff45084417cf5b130678c79a2f9dcf872748861739283ff05f4935880f

2 Input
1 Outputs
  • 077f16ff45084417cf5b130678c79a2f9dcf872748861739283ff05f4935880f:0
  • value  148235212
    address  31zG5DucKowrGRghUFArLMSbSRHwoLgWBW